Форум программистов, компьютерный форум CyberForum.ru

Строки -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 В чем ошибка http://www.cyberforum.ru/cpp-beginners/thread73085.html
Помогите новичку #include "stdafx.h" #include <stdio.h> #include <conio.h> #include<iostream> #include <math.h> float prm(float s, float h); void main() {
C++ Односвязные списки: реализация стека Я никак не могу реализировать полноценный стек не используя масив, у меня есть #include <iostream> using namespace std; struct node { int inf; struct node *next; }; http://www.cyberforum.ru/cpp-beginners/thread73035.html
Перемешать элементы vector-а C++
доброго времени суток имеются три std::vector с одинаковыми количествами элементов. хотелось бы перемешать элементы так, чтобы перемешанные элементы были одинаковы во всех векторах. как понимаю - если даже есть такое свойство у vector, то вряд ли его можно применить одинаково сразу к трем векторам. Как лучше такое реализовать?
Программа по работе со строками C++
Помогите написать программу, которая выдает позицию самого правого вхождения строки t в строку s, или -1, если t не входит в s. - написать с использованием функций библиотеки string.h - написать работая со строками как с массивами Помогите и если сможете то объясните мне как глупой студентке))))))
C++ Графика+классы с++ http://www.cyberforum.ru/cpp-beginners/thread72843.html
В общем ребят суть проги такова: реализовать балистическое движение тела под действием сил ньютона(стрельба из пушки), при создании использовать классы. Не могу сообразить,как сделать так: 1)чтобы например задаешь угол, пушка поворачивает на этот угол, следавательно и меняется траектория движения. 2)задать n-количество шаров, вылетающих из пушки Жду любые подсказки, а лучше конечно...
C++ binary files f : file of integer; как тоже самое сделать в Си++??? то есть открыть файл в виде чисел??? по идеи так...но что дальше ifstream in("in.txt", ios::binary) подробнее

Показать сообщение отдельно
_Eldar_
 Аватар для _Eldar_
44 / 29 / 3
Регистрация: 31.10.2009
Сообщений: 200

Строки - C++

11.12.2009, 15:04. Просмотров 500. Ответов 1
Метки (Все метки)

Привет всем. Помогите решить задачу пожалуйста: "Написать программу, которая считывает текст из файла и выводит на экран только предложения, которые содержат СЛОВО введенное с клавиатуры".
Я только смог считать текст из файла, а дальше ничего хорошего не выходит(( Тяжело мне даются указатели и функции из директивы <string.h>

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
#include <iostream.h>
#include <fstream.h>
#include <string.h>
#include <windows.h>
 
int main(){
 
   SetConsoleCP(1251);
   SetConsoleOutputCP(1251);
 
   fstream fin("d:\\c++\\work_doc\\input.txt");
   if(!fin){
      cout << "Файл не найден";
      return 1;
   }
 
   fin.seekg(0,ios::end);
   long len = fin.tellg();
   char *line = new char[len + 1];
 
   fin.seekg(0,ios::beg);
   fin.read(line,len);
   line[len + 1] = '\0';
 
   char *word = new char[len];
   cout << "Введите слово: ";
   cin.get(word,len);   
 
   return 0;
}
После регистрации реклама в сообщениях будет скрыта и будут доступны все возможности форума.
 
Текущее время: 01:40.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ru